the boi n the ghouls
The Boi & The Ghouls, a Chicago-based Folk Punk band that features a ukulele, an acoustic bass, a cajon with some occasional kazoo and washboard sounds. Front person LX Song loves sarcasm being a major part of their storytelling in an upbeat music style. You can expect a lot of dry humor and contradicting emotions with their songs.

Measuring Marigolds
BIO: Measuring Marigolds is a folk singer from Pennsylvania who’s called the Midwest home for the last 10 years. Their introspective songwriting explores the quiet moments in life; the days when you wake up and have 30 seconds before the existential dread sets in; the joy in catching a snowflake on your tongue. Many of their songs draw heavily on the 60s songwriters they grew up listening to like Joni Mitchell, Leonard Cohen, and Phil Ochs, in addition to current performers including Haley Heynderickx, Courtney Barnett, and Lady Lamb.

Nate Kistler

Nate Kistler (he/they) is a former classical singer turned silly goose with a guitar. Nathan often infuses their music with silliness and levity but does not shy away from the somber things in life, and enjoys exploring the complexities of relationships in his music. Nathan can be found loudly composing songs on his bike, terrorizing the streets of Chicago, or rehearsing with his band 'THEM queers' in a church. Nate is a polyamorous plant dad, and couldn't be more proud of his struggling plants, and has worked hard at therapy so he doesn't need your validation but he sure would appreciate it.

UNCOMMON GROUND HAS HAD A FOCUS ON MUSIC AND LIVE ART EVENTS SINCE IT FIRST OPENED AS A LITTLE COFFEE HOUSE IN 1991. OUR PERFORMANCE PROGRAM INCLUDES LIVE SHOWS EVERY WEEK! THE GOAL FROM THE VERY BEGINNING, WAS TO BE GROUND ZERO FOR EMERGING LOCAL & NATIONAL TOURING ARTISTS EACH NIGHT. OWNER MICHAEL CAMERON BOOKED ALL OF THE ENTERTAINMENT FROM 1991 UNTIL 2007 & STILL OVERSEES THE MUSIC PROGRAM WITH OUR PART TIME MUSIC DIRECTOR, MARIA SCHROEDER. 

WE HOST ONE OF THE BEST OPEN MICS IN THE COUNTRY EVERY SUNDAY, WHICH IS SPONSORED BY SHURE & GREENSTAR ORGANIC BREWERY.
